How much does AI agent development cost?
How much does it cost to build an AI agent? While there’s no single price tag, market benchmarks shed some light on the matter. For a simple rule-based bot, US-based AI developers usually charge $5,000–$25,000. Such bots are best for FAQs or rigid workflows. Moderately advanced machine learning agents, which can handle specific tasks in industries like retail and education, cost $25,000–$80,000 to develop.

Calculating the cost of generative AI—and how to keep it under control
TL;DR
Many companies rush into generative AI without realizing just how steep—and unpredictable—the associated expenses can be. Meanwhile, the cost of implementing generative AI in business can range from $0.0005 per 1,000 text units (tokens or characters) if you use a popular commercially available Gen AI tool to over $190,000 for a fully custom solution based on a fine-tuned open-source model.
